The container freight rate increases start to weigh as well on relatively low priced vitamins. Photo: Canva
Vitamin A suppliers continue to try to increase prices, but without any significant effect so far. Same goes for vitamin E, but the only thing that keeps the price up right now is the increased container freight rate.
